Applications are invited for a PhD Studentship, with an October 2024 start, at the University of Nottingham within the Department of Chemical and Environmental and School of Chemistry. The project will focus on the synthesis of biodegradable polymers from renewable feedstocks and the development / optimisation of scale-up processes to manufacture them. The project will focus upon clean and energy efficient approaches to the processing of these materials including supercritical carbon dioxide (scCO2) and microwave (µW) technologies.

The project will be conducted in close collaboration with York University (UK) and the industrial partner, Croda Ltd, who are a leading manufacturer of home and personal care products. The project will have a specific focus on exploiting green / sustainable chemistry and processing and will provide a range of experiences in synthesis of small and polymeric molecules, and the development towards a large-scale manufacturing process. 

At Nottingham, this studentship is hosted as part of a Prosperity Partnership Grant between Nottingham’s flagship Centre for Additive Manufacturing (CfAM) and the School of Chemistry..  

As this PhD is a collaboration between Nottingham, York and Croda there will be the possibility of research placements of up to six months at the partner institutions.
